The Kootenay Local Agricultural Society is pleased to present “Make Hay When the Sun Shines,” a FREE field day with the BCS 853 walking tractor and eco-farmer Cal Lorencz.

Learn how to use a cutter, tedder, and baler to make hay just about anywhere with the beefy BCS walking tractor. Other BCS attachments —r otary plow, tiller, flail mower, and more—will be on display, ready to play, and available to rent from the Kootenay Local Agricultural Society.

The field day will be on Saturday, 20 July, from 9 a.m. to noon at Cal and Stephanie’s farm, 2707 Shoreacres Road — north of Castlegar and south of the Slocan junction. Cal will be happy to help with the tools into the afternoon if participants want extra time.
